# Gross-Margin Review (Managers Only)

Quick summary for sales leads: Q2 margins on the Pellwright line slipped to 38%, mostly from discounting on the Avenor accounts and higher freight. The Corvale line held steady at 52%, so mix matters. Going forward, discounts above 12% need Tomas's sign-off, no exceptions. We'll walk through account-level numbers at Thursday's call. The thinking behind the new thresholds is captured confidentially below.

board note of yahig-yahif: Silmirox Works plans to raise the Aldius list price by 18.5 percent in January. The steering committee signed off on a budget of $141.9 million for Project Tamix. The renewal with Eliysek Logistics closes at $114.1 million a year, 18.9 percent below the last contract. Project Gordor slips by a full year because of the supplier delay.

Q3 Planning Note — Branch Managers

Verdane Media launches the Lumo Plus subscription tier in Q3. Pricing is set above the standard plan; bundled perks include priority support and offline access. Branch targets: 12% conversion from existing Lumo users by quarter end. Training packs arrive week two. No public announcements before corporate sign-off. Direct questions to your regional lead. Details on the broader rollout strategy follow below.

management briefing: Only 33 of the 205 pilot accounts renewed Kasath, so a churn review is set for October 17. Weniusek Logistics is in early talks to buy Holethax Freight for about $345.6 million.

## Bulk Edits in the Fernway Admin Table

The admin console supports bulk edits on up to 500 rows at a time. Select rows with the checkbox column, then choose an action from the Bulk menu. Edits are staged and must be confirmed before they commit; there is no undo after confirmation, so review the preview diff carefully. Status changes on billing-related rows require approval from the data operations team. If a bulk job fails or stalls, contact them at the address below.

alerts address for kafof-bagag: kasael@olvarqdyn.corp